""Alfieri and Goldoni: Their Lives and Adventures"" by Edward Copping is a biographical work that explores the lives and careers of two prominent Italian playwrights of the 18th century, Vittorio Alfieri and Carlo Goldoni. The book delves into their personal lives, including their upbringing, education, and relationships, as well as their professional achievements and contributions to Italian literature. Copping provides a detailed account of Alfieri's early years as a soldier and his subsequent career as a playwright, including his political activism and his influence on Italian theater. He also examines Goldoni's upbringing in a theatrical family and his prolific output as a writer, including his famous comedies. The book also explores the cultural and historical context of Italy during the 18th century, including the Enlightenment, the rise of the middle class, and the changing attitudes towards theater and literature. Through extensive research and analysis, Copping provides a fascinating portrait of two of Italy's most important literary figures, shedding light on their personal lives, their artistic achievements, and their enduring legacies.
